Solution for cell formation bufferization

An innovative design of a composite material with Teflon microporous silicone sponge for the long-shaped cell formation process. Due to its high hardness, toughness, aging resistance and fireproof and flame-retardant proper ties, it can adapt to the changes during the charging and discharging process of the cell, providing more reliable and long-lasting buffer protection for the batter y, ensuring the safety and stability of the batter y. It is mainly used for shock absor ption, positioning requirement buffer pads, restraint tray buffering, etc.

Features and advantages

The microporous hard silicone rubber material is characterized by its flexibility, resistance to aging, and long-lasting rebound force. It can provide stable buffering and shock absor ption, as well as fixed protection, effectively reducing the risks of cell damage and performance degradation.
The composite is coated with a layer of Teflon fabric, which enhances its toughness, scratch resistance, wear resistance, anti-stick proper ty, chemical cor rosion resistance, protection against oxidation, and extends its ser vice life.
Flexible customization, with the option of adhesive backing, offering various thickness and hardness options to meet different design and usage requirements.
